Abstract

Dinasti Bani Umayyah didirikan oleh Mu’awiyah bin Abu Sufyan bin Harb bin Abd Manaf yang juga menjadi khalifah pertama Bani Umayyah. Dinasti ini diambil dari Umayyah bin Abi Sufyan, seorang pemimpin Quraisy yang awalnya merupakan musuh Islam. Namun, setelah penaklukan Mekah pada tahun 630 Masehi, ia memeluk Islam dan memainkan peran penting dalam peristiwa-peristiwa awal dalam sejarah Islam. Dinasti Umayyah mengalami perluasan wilayah yang signifikan, mencakup wilayah-wilayah di Timur Tengah, Afrika Utara, dan sebagian Spanyol
